logo

DeepSeek:解锁AI开发新范式的深度探索工具

作者:问题终结者2025.09.17 17:22浏览量:1

简介:本文深入解析DeepSeek作为AI开发深度探索工具的核心价值,从技术架构、功能模块、应用场景到实操建议,为开发者与企业用户提供系统性指南。通过代码示例与场景化分析,揭示DeepSeek如何助力高效模型优化与复杂问题求解。

DeepSeek:解锁AI开发新范式的深度探索工具

引言:AI开发工具的进化与DeepSeek的定位

在人工智能技术快速迭代的背景下,开发者与企业用户面临着模型复杂度提升、计算资源优化、跨领域适配等核心挑战。传统开发工具往往聚焦于单一环节(如数据预处理或模型部署),而DeepSeek通过整合”深度探索”能力,构建了一个覆盖全生命周期的AI开发平台。其核心价值在于:通过系统性方法降低技术门槛,同时为复杂场景提供高精度解决方案

本文将从技术架构、功能模块、应用场景三个维度展开,结合代码示例与实操建议,揭示DeepSeek如何成为AI开发者的”深度探索工具”。

一、技术架构:分层解耦与弹性扩展

DeepSeek采用微服务化架构,将功能拆分为数据层、计算层、算法层与应用层,各层通过标准化接口实现解耦。这种设计支持弹性扩展,例如在计算层可动态调用GPU集群或边缘计算节点,适应不同规模的任务需求。

1.1 数据层:多模态数据融合引擎

数据层支持结构化数据(如CSV、SQL)、非结构化数据(文本、图像、音频)及半结构化数据(JSON、XML)的统一处理。通过内置的数据指纹算法,可自动检测数据分布偏移,例如在训练图像分类模型时,若发现测试集与训练集的色彩分布差异超过阈值,系统会触发预警并建议数据增强策略。

  1. # 数据分布检测示例
  2. from deepseek.data import DistributionChecker
  3. checker = DistributionChecker()
  4. train_stats = checker.analyze('train_images/')
  5. test_stats = checker.analyze('test_images/')
  6. if checker.compare_distributions(train_stats, test_stats, threshold=0.2):
  7. print("数据分布差异显著,建议重新采样或增强")
  8. else:
  9. print("数据分布一致,可继续训练")

1.2 计算层:异构计算优化

计算层支持CPU、GPU、TPU及NPU的混合调度,通过动态负载均衡算法自动选择最优计算单元。例如在训练Transformer模型时,系统会优先将注意力机制计算分配至TPU,而全连接层则使用GPU,以最大化硬件利用率。

1.3 算法层:模型压缩与加速工具包

算法层提供量化感知训练(QAT)知识蒸馏剪枝等模型优化技术。以量化为例,DeepSeek的QAT工具可在保持模型精度的前提下,将FP32参数转换为INT8,使推理速度提升3-5倍,同时内存占用降低75%。

  1. # 量化感知训练示例
  2. from deepseek.model import Quantizer
  3. model = load_pretrained_model('resnet50')
  4. quantizer = Quantizer(method='qat', bits=8)
  5. quantized_model = quantizer.fit(model, train_loader)
  6. # 验证量化后精度
  7. accuracy = evaluate(quantized_model, test_loader)
  8. print(f"量化后精度: {accuracy:.2f}%")

二、功能模块:从开发到部署的全流程支持

DeepSeek的功能模块覆盖AI开发的完整生命周期,包括数据标注、模型训练、调优、部署及监控。以下重点解析其差异化功能。

2.1 自动化数据标注:弱监督学习支持

针对标注成本高的场景,DeepSeek提供弱监督学习模块,允许用户使用标签比例、关键词匹配等弱信号训练模型。例如在医疗文本分类任务中,即使只有部分文档标注了类别,系统仍可通过上下文关联推断其他文档的标签。

2.2 超参数优化:贝叶斯优化与遗传算法融合

超参数调优模块结合贝叶斯优化的效率与遗传算法的全局搜索能力,可自动探索学习率、批次大小等参数的最优组合。实测显示,在图像分类任务中,该模块可在20次迭代内找到接近最优的超参数,较随机搜索效率提升80%。

2.3 模型部署:多平台适配与动态服务

部署模块支持一键导出至TensorFlow Lite、ONNX、Core ML等格式,同时提供动态服务功能,可根据请求负载自动扩展模型实例。例如在电商推荐场景中,系统会在促销期间自动增加推荐模型的副本数,以应对流量峰值。

三、应用场景:从实验室到产业化的桥梁

DeepSeek的核心优势在于将学术研究成果转化为可落地的产业解决方案。以下通过三个典型场景说明其价值。

3.1 智能制造:缺陷检测模型的快速迭代

某汽车零部件厂商使用DeepSeek开发表面缺陷检测系统。通过数据层的缺陷模拟生成器,系统可自动合成划痕、凹坑等缺陷样本,解决真实缺陷数据不足的问题。算法层的小样本学习模块则允许使用少量标注数据(每类缺陷20张图像)训练高精度模型,最终检测准确率达99.2%。

3.2 金融风控:实时交易欺诈检测

在金融领域,DeepSeek的流式学习功能支持实时更新模型。例如某银行的风控系统通过持续摄入最新交易数据,动态调整欺诈检测阈值,使误报率降低60%,同时保持98%的召回率。

3.3 医疗影像:多中心数据协同训练

针对医疗数据隐私保护需求,DeepSeek的联邦学习模块允许不同医院在不共享原始数据的情况下联合训练模型。例如在肺结节检测任务中,三家医院通过加密参数交换完成模型训练,最终模型在独立测试集上的AUC达0.94,接近集中式训练效果。

四、实操建议:如何高效使用DeepSeek

4.1 场景化配置选择

  • 初学开发者:优先使用AutoML功能,通过界面化操作完成模型训练与部署。
  • 资深开发者:利用API接口自定义训练流程,例如在计算层插入自定义算子。
  • 企业用户:采用私有化部署方案,结合管理控制台实现资源监控与权限管理。

4.2 性能优化技巧

  • 数据预处理:使用数据层的缓存机制,避免重复计算特征。
  • 模型训练:在算法层启用梯度累积,模拟大批次训练效果。
  • 部署阶段:通过模型压缩模块生成轻量化版本,适配移动端或边缘设备。

4.3 典型问题排查

  • 训练收敛慢:检查数据层的标签分布是否均衡,或调整算法层的学习率预热策略
  • 部署延迟高:使用计算层的性能分析工具定位瓶颈,例如是否因量化导致计算图重构。
  • 跨平台兼容性:导出模型前通过算法层的格式验证器检查目标平台的支持情况。

结论:DeepSeek——AI开发者的深度探索伙伴

DeepSeek通过整合数据、计算、算法与应用层的创新技术,为AI开发者提供了从实验到落地的完整解决方案。其核心价值不仅在于技术功能的堆砌,更在于对开发者痛点的深度理解:通过自动化降低技术门槛,通过弹性扩展支持复杂场景,通过场景化配置提升开发效率

对于企业用户而言,DeepSeek的私有化部署与联邦学习功能,更解决了数据安全与合规的关键问题。未来,随着多模态大模型与边缘计算的融合,DeepSeek有望进一步拓展其在自动驾驶、机器人等领域的应用边界,成为AI工业化进程中的基础设施级工具。

相关文章推荐

发表评论